Output edc62851eaffa65f0830d6dc891e5b26e3bc83cb863c92fcb62c7b6a63ba210a:0

value
283886500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47c5944a7f0487f91abdffe1059047636a66b5b3 OP_EQUAL
address
38EWbDDhH4aKuwN2Nb6qoY5GEtHZ7EhkGD
transaction
edc62851eaffa65f0830d6dc891e5b26e3bc83cb863c92fcb62c7b6a63ba210a
spent
true